True. Spanner and the likes of Spanner, CockroachDB, YugaByte all are strongly consistent and scalable dbs. The greatest advantage IMO is the ability to just use SQL without having to worry about carefully designing a data model. You seem to think MongoDB is eventually consistent. MongoDB is designed as strongly consistent database. You can choose to query a secondary and that will be eventually consistent but that is not the default behaviour.
